Rules and round structure for live wheel players
Dream Catcher Gold Live follows a host-led format where every round has a visible start and close. The key is understanding symbols, timing, and payout displays before placing any amount.
Round schedule and betting window
The host announces each round while the interface shows available options. A timer then counts down until betting closes for all active markets. Members must finish selections before the wheel begins moving.
Late clicks may fail when the system locks the market. This protects the result from changes during the spin and keeps timing fair. Players should decide early instead of chasing the final seconds.
After closure, the wheel spins until it slows naturally. The final pointer position decides the winning segment for that round. Payouts appear after the system confirms the exact result.

Payout reading before staking
Each symbol has a displayed multiplier or return value. Members need to read that value before confirming the bet. This keeps the choice linked to the shown table and avoids unclear expectations.
A PHP 50 stake and a USD 2 stake can feel different. The same multiplier applies, but account currency changes the final amount. Players should check the stake box before every confirmation.
Payout screens may update quickly after the round ends. Members can review history to confirm older outcomes and settlement details. This habit makes the next decision easier and less rushed.
